09:41 — A resident at the Larkspun pilot site reported that their laundry-locker door popped open for a neighbor's pickup code. Turns out the Tumblekey access service cached PIN-to-locker mappings across tenants after a config reload. We rotated all active codes within the hour and disabled the cache. Worth a close look at the token scoping logic — trace reference for the incident follows.

session token of yahap-fafop = htk9_f6aa94135

Cut-over to the new LedgerLane payroll export format finished Sunday 02:00. Old fixed-width files are no longer produced; all downstream consumers confirmed on the delimited v2 schema. Checksums validated against three prior pay cycles — no discrepancies. Legacy endpoint disabled, not deleted; removal scheduled next sprint. Encryption-at-rest settings unchanged. One retry occurred during the batch window, logged and reconciled. For your security review, the production configuration values the export service now uses are listed below.

— Tomas

config for yahof-tajop:
zorath:
  pin: 7493
  metrics_host: metrics.zorath.tolvaqsys.internal
  tenant: praiel
  seal: seal_fd9cd4f1

## CI note: webhook retry semantics in Signalbarn

Future maintainers: Signalbarn retries webhook delivery with exponential backoff, capped at five attempts. Retries are only triggered on connection errors and 5xx responses; a 4xx is treated as permanent failure and dead-lettered. Do not add retries at the caller level — it doubles delivery and consumers are not all idempotent. When debugging a stuck delivery, start from the dead-letter dashboard. The trace for the reference failing delivery is below.

session token of kagup-hahaf = htk3_2b8

# ChipGate Reader — Contacts

For issues with the ChipGate timing-chip reader during a release cycle, firmware defects go to the embedded team, while mat calibration and antenna faults belong to field operations. Release managers should route any read-rate regression found in acceptance testing to the timing systems lead, reachable at the address below.

escalation mailbox, kaweg-kahif: druwyn.sordor@nelvroworks.corp